At Flooid, we build technology that powers complex retail commerce environments. We are looking for an experienced Senior Scrum Master to help our teams deliver, collaborate and continuously improve. As a Senior Scrum Master, you will lead Agile delivery across multiple teams, coaching and influencing at both team and leadership level.
Core responsibilities include:
- Running daily stand-ups, sprint planning, retrospectives, and sprint reviews.
- Mentoring other Scrum Masters in our team.
- Leading and coaching multiple Agile teams, supporting high-quality, scalable product delivery.
- Facilitating Agile ceremonies including sprint planning, reviews and retrospectives.
- Driving continuous improvement using meaningful delivery data such as cycle time, throughput and WIP.
- Partnering with Engineering Leads to improve estimation discipline, flow, quality and delivery confidence.
- Identifying risks, dependencies and systemic blockers early, tackling root causes rather than symptoms.
- Supporting cross-team alignment through Scrum of Scrums, release planning and risk reviews.
- Building strong trusted relationships with stakeholders and providing clear, data-driven updates to senior leaders.
- Championing experimentation, learning and change across the engineering organisation.
- Supporting the Software Engineering managers in evolving and scaling Flooid's Agile delivery model.
- Mentoring Scrum Masters, Product Owners and emerging delivery leaders.
Requirements:
- Extensive experience leading Agile teams through the full software development lifecycle.
- Certified Scrum Master (or equivalent Agile qualification).
- Proven success coaching multiple teams, ideally in a complex or scaled environment.
- Excellent facilitation, coaching and communication skills.
- A data-driven mindset, with experience improving delivery performance using metrics.
- Confidence influencing senior leaders and contributing to delivery strategy.
- A solid understanding of modern engineering practices, including CI/CD and automation.
- Experience mentoring or line-managing Scrum Masters or delivery roles.
